UniProt functional annotation for P27988

UniProt code: P27988.

Organism: Moorella thermoacetica (Clostridium thermoaceticum).
Taxonomy: Bacteria; Firmicutes; Clostridia; Thermoanaerobacterales; Thermoanaerobacteraceae; Moorella group; Moorella.
 
Function: The beta subunit generates CO from CO(2), while the alpha subunit (this protein) combines the CO with CoA and a methyl group to form acetyl-CoA. The methyl group, which is incorporated into acetyl- CoA, is transferred to the alpha subunit by a corrinoid iron-sulfur protein. {ECO:0000269|PubMed:12386327}.
 
Catalytic activity: Reaction=[Co(I) corrinoid Fe-S protein] + acetyl-CoA + H(+) = [methyl- Co(III) corrinoid Fe-S protein] + CO + CoA; Xref=Rhea:RHEA:45212, Rhea:RHEA-COMP:11110, Rhea:RHEA-COMP:11111, ChEBI:CHEBI:15378, ChEBI:CHEBI:17245, ChEBI:CHEBI:57287, ChEBI:CHEBI:57288, ChEBI:CHEBI:85033, ChEBI:CHEBI:85035; EC=2.3.1.169; Evidence={ECO:0000269|PubMed:12386327};
Cofactor: Name=Ni cation; Xref=ChEBI:CHEBI:25516; Note=Binds 2 nickel ions per subunit.;
Cofactor: Name=[4Fe-4S] cluster; Xref=ChEBI:CHEBI:49883; Note=Binds 1 [4Fe-4S] cluster per subunit.;
Subunit: Tetramer of two alpha and two beta chains.
